Here are some ways that retail developers might use AI to create superior consumer experiences and operational efficiency:
Frictionless Checkout
AI can integrate systems intelligently across retail processes and guarantee efficient administration of goods inventories, warehousing, delivery, and order processing. Retailers may use artificial intelligence (AI) to create frictionless checkout experiences, allowing consumers to safely conduct touchless transactions with only a brief scan of their palm or other similar method. This list can be expanded to include computer vision-enabled checkout.
Competitive Pricing
Retailers can implement AI data processing and pattern matching to offer reliable price warranties, dynamic couponing, and incentive program discounts while maximizing margins. The same strategies can track regional rivals' publicized prices to guarantee competitiveness and outmaneuver competition.
Inventory Management
Utilizing AI-powered solutions to assist with inventory management reaps the benefits of trend analysis and predictive forecasting, enabling optimal inventory levels and a smooth supply chain. Retailers' skills to minimize inventory issues and exceed rivals in efficiency are transformed with price book management, audits, and other market-leading features.
Planogram Management
Planograms, which are schematics for placing goods in retail spaces to maximize sales, are frequently the result of the artistic whims of store managers. A pure data-driven approach can replace such an automatic process using AI and ML algorithms that obtain computer vision data from retail cameras. AI-guided planograms may monitor consumer behavior and incorporate product features to meet a retailer's objectives, such as raising sales, margins, and average order values.
Store Management
Store planogram implementation and product arrangement allow AI and computer vision-enabled on-site systems to advance further by keeping track of all store activities and assigning staff to maintain a positive shopping experience for customers. AI, for instance, may watch video camera feeds to analyze consumer travel patterns and offer heatmaps of the busiest retail locations. Additionally, computer vision automatically detects problems like spills on the floor, empty shelves, malfunctioning displays, etc. Then, staff members can quickly assist and manage complications to produce better customer experiences.
Threat Detection
AI and computer vision can identify the presence of weapons and unidentified or risky behaviour. When this happens, AI-enabled systems can respond in milliseconds, issuing alarms to lock down businesses and inform the proper authorities. In terms of security, AI's constant surveillance can make all the difference compared to conventional security, which depends on human inspection and response times.
